JavaScript
A programming language that conforms to the ECMAScript specification
Explore Questions
There are no popular questions to show right now
-
0 votes1 answer
-
0 votes0 answers
-
0 votes0 answers
-
0 votes1 answer
-
0 votes0 answers
4,723 questions in this forum
-
Поиск слэша в регуляном выражении.
Здравствуйте. В общем надо запретить ввод в поле символов: .,;:!?/\ Работает для всего кроме обратного слэша \ Есть регулярка: var prep = "[.,;:!?/]"; При добавлении туда обратного слэша, т.е. [.,;:!?/\\] перестаёт работать. Как должен выглядеть обратный слэш в регулярке?
0 votes4 answers -
Поиск текста в таблице
Доброго времени суток, уважаемые. Возникла проблема, и в общем-то не знаю пока в каком направлении копать. На форме имеется и Прошу прощения если подобная тема обсуждается уже не первый раз.
0 votes31 answers -
Поиск текста и его изменение.
Задача: Найти все вхождения слова "хххх" на странице и выделить красным цветом. Для ИЕ как делать понятно. А вот для мазилы.... Больше всего удручает осутствие чего-нибудь похожего на TextRange.findText();
0 votes2 answers -
поиск текста, подсветка и переход к первому найденному
Новичок. Ищу скрипты приспосабливаю под свои нужды. Помогите с простой задачей в оформлении html одной вебстранички и адаптировании скрипта, использующего jquery. Не пугайтесь что написал текста много, задача для профи - простая, для меня огромная помощь. Спасибо! Задача: создать мгновенный поиск и подсветку найденного для больших веб-страниц, расположенных на локальном компьютере, замена CTRL+F: 1. Скрипты только JavaScript, текст скриптов вынести в отдельный файл js, работать скрипты должны в любом браузере (желательно включая браузеры на/для Android) 2. Страница должна иметь 2 блока: блок один, узкий с 2мя контролами (см. ниже), висящий все время вверху в топ страни…
0 votes0 answers -
поиск элемента
Почему, если искать с помощью querySelectorAll, то работает, а если с помощью getElementsByTagName, то не работает? http://codepen.io/anon/pen/XXjzJg
0 votes6 answers -
Поиск элементов в контексте
Требуется найти все определенные элементы лежащие в контексте другого элемента. Например нужно найти все $('a') в $('div.parent') <div class="parent first"> <a>1</a> <div class="parent second"> <a>2</a> </div> <div> <a>3</a> </div> </div> При клике на ссылке 3 я нахожу ближайшего родителя с классом .parent, в нашем случае это $('div.parent.first') Теперь мне нужно найти все ссылки лежащие в этом .parent (т.е. 1 и 3) кроме ссылки 2, для которой ближайшим родителем с классом .parent является $('div.parent.second')
0 votes8 answers -
Поиск элементов на странице
Почему, если данные в массив userData, подгружать через контакт, и потом создать список ul , из этих данных и если попробовать перебрать элементы с классом .igrost , которые находятся в блоке muz, то ничего не найдёт? http://plnkr.co/edit/5hH9iEYjQ29oB6XUDYlo?p=preview Я попробовал облегчить код, сделал его без контакта и теперь он находит элементы, а с контактом не находит, почему? https://jsfiddle.net/049x0eeL/
0 votes1 answer -
Поиск/фильтр на странице
Сразу к проблеме. На страницу выводится табличка из базы данных, содержащая например имена. Перед таблицей висит текстовый input, условно назовем его будущим поиском. Необходимо, чтобы при в воде в этот текстовый input какой-то буквы, например "А" в таблице на странице остались только те записи, которые содержат букву "А". Или при вводе нескольких букв (или слова), например "Ан" или "Андрей", в таблице оставались только Андреи. Надеюсь смысл передал. Получается как бы фильтр записей. Все должно происходить в реальном времени, то есть без перезагрузки страницы. На деле это записная книжка, где должен быть вот такой фильтр. Подскажите куда копать? Я естественно не идиот и п…
0 votes4 answers -
Поймать положение скролла
Всем добрый день. Вопрос таков... Допустим, у нас есть страница, к примеру http://forum.htmlbook.ru/ На ней есть скролл справа. Как отследить, что пользователь прокрутил ровно на половину всю страницу, или ровно на треть, четверть и т.д.? Интересует с использованием jQuery. Сам что-то никак не могу придумать. Но кажется мне, что это не так сложно =) Спасибо.
0 votes10 answers -
Показ блока при нажатии на конкретную область
Сделал динамическую карту, и нужно, что бы при нажатии на область карты справа от карты загружался div с информацией, и желательно что бы ктивная область была подсвечена. Если возможно, обьясните как можно проще, пожалуйста. Вот как нужно Спасибо заранее
0 votes1 answer -
Показ текста без перезагрузки страницы
Здравствуйте. Столкнулся с такой проблемой: нужно чтобы при вводе ключевого слова в текстовое поле и нажатия Enter, появился определенный блок на странице. Этих ключевых слов может быть много и для каждого свой блок должен появляться. Помогите, пожалуйста.
0 votes4 answers -
Показ/скрытие попапов по клику на контрол и скрытие попапов по клику вне их
Возникла задача сделать на странице всплывающие окна со следующими условиями: — одновременно на странице должен показываться только один попап; — при клике вне открытого попапа, тот должен закрыться. Реализовал вот так: http://jsfiddle.net/a7z6S/2/ Опыта в JS совсем немного, поэтому объясните, пожалуйста что сделал не так.
0 votes0 answers -
Показать диалог выбора файла программно
Добрый день. Специфика (фишка, если хотите) моего сайта в том, что любая его функция доступна с главной страницы сайта через ввод команд с клавиатуры. Посему возникла необходимость показать окно выбора файла для загрузки программно, без клика по input=file. Первое что пришло в голову htmlInputElement.click() работает, но последний файрфокс требует с пользователя разрешить сайту открывать всплывающие окна. Может кто-нибудь знает как это обойти? Судя по всему браузеры не выводят сообщение о блокировке, если действие было каким-либо образом инициировано пользователем, в таком случае я согласен на нажатие enter. Я стал передавать фокус элементу файла и прошу нажать юзера ente…
0 votes5 answers -
Показать/Скрыть блоки
Такая ситуация. у меня, допустим, 5 кнопок в виде картинок. Под ними - iframe. Задумка такая: чтобы при нажатии на одну из картинок - менялась ссылка этого iframe'а. Пробовал сделать через onclick="hide/show", но это бред: 1) Не получается сделать так, чтобы при нажатии на одну из картинок скрывались сразу все блоки и открывался нужный. В общем, сразу не получается одному объекту задать несколько параметров onclick. 2) Оооочень много информации должен загрузить браузер из 5 этих скрытых ifram'ов, да и поисковики, как известно, не очень любят скрытые блоки. Прошу помочь. Спасибо.
0 votes10 answers -
Показываемые options
Как узнать какие options показаны в select, а какие скрыты, т.е. их можно увидеть только прокрутив select. Попробовал реализовать это - получилось под FF, http://persten.programist.ru/select/index.html но и то коряво... может у option или select есть какое либо свойство, отвечающее за видимость в списке? помогите!
0 votes4 answers -
Показывать блок только 1 раз либо до изменения
Добрый день. Помогите новичку, пожалуйста. Я в самом начале изучения Javascript вообще и JQuery в частности. Поэтому сам пока не могу осилить. Итак: На сайте есть div с id="info". Внутри дива параграф p с каким-то текстом. Задача, показать этот div пользователю при просмотре сайта с возможностью его закрыть. Если div был закрыт кликом или тапом по иконке сокрытия, больше этот div пользователю не показывать в течении года или до изменения текста внутри параграфа. Если я правильно всё понимаю, то это выглядит примерно так: Когда пользователь кликает или тапает на иконку закрытия, JQuery добавляет этому диву класс hide, а плагин JQuery Cookies добавляет кукис со значением = …
0 votes12 answers -
поле "заметка" по клику
Здраствуйте! очень хотелось бы узнать как можно сделать так, чтобы при нажатии на ссылку поверх текста и графики возникало обрамленное поле (без заглавия, без полос прокрутки и т.п.), вроде листочка или записки, на которой бы помещался текст, а при щелчке за его пределами оно бы закрывалось. можно с какой-нибудь тенью для эффект трехмерности. я делаю что то вроде трехмерной таблицы где классификация идет по нескольким направлениям, и эти примечания нужны чтобы помещать второстепенные направления. еще очень бы хорошо если бы эти примечания можно было бы создавать в несколько слоев, т.е. первое содержит ссылку, с которой первое не закрывается, а от него открывается второе. …
0 votes5 answers -
Ползунок
http://weather.yandex.ru/ Там ползунок есть. Подскажите пожалуйста, как он реализуется? Т.е. как именно высчитывается число градусов в зависимости от положения ползунка?
0 votes10 answers -
Ползунок JS
Добрый день, уважаемые форумчане! Сделал простецкую заготовку ползунка на JS - не могли бы поругать код? http://jsbin.com/ococij/1/ - ссыль
0 votes2 answers -
Ползунок времени
Всем првиет, уж очень нужна помощь сдешних обывателей. Собственно нужно реализовать ползунок времени. Для няглядности вот скрин Я использовал ползунок с jquery.com, но там ползунок для диапазон цен и тут возникли проблемы. Если есть у кого нить плагин некий, иль своё решение, буду ОЧЕНЬ благодарен, а то уж намучался с ним*(
0 votes5 answers -
Полноэкранный параллакс-слайдер
Ребята, подскажите плиз, может кто встречал такое решение. В общем, нужен скрипт, чтобы внутри полноэкранного (100% резина) блока менялись слайды (такие же полноэкранные), в которых несколько слоев-картинок с размерами в %, абсолютно позиционированных, и реагирующих на движение крысы по принципу параллакса (с разной скоростью то есть). Другими словами, в одностраничный сайт надо вкрутить полноэкранный слайдер, и чтобы в каждом слайде работал параллакс, реагирующий на мышь. По отдельности ни параллакс ни слайдер не представляют проблемы, но вот заставить все работать одновременно не выходит.
0 votes2 answers -
Получение id или class в переменную
Суть проблемы такова: при наведении или нажатии на объект нужно в переменную передать его id или class получаемый через this.id. По наглому не получается, пробовал так: var name_1 = this.id; Пробовал и другие варианты, искал в книгах, но не наш?л. Подскажите если кто знает, или выскажите светлую мысль, если таковая появится - буду пробовать.
0 votes3 answers -
Получение id элемента при клике
Доброго времени суток. Задался целью оптимизировать код. Нашел такую штуку: window.captureEvents(Event.CLICK); window.onclick = clicked; function clicked(e) {} Вот только она была описана в общем случае, а мне нужно как-то получить хотя бы id кликнутого эелемента.. В моём случае - делаю калькулятор и нужно узнать, по чему кликнул пользователь- если кнопка - послать по её названию обработку. Заранее спасибо.
0 votes9 answers -
Получение атрибутов
Почему, если запустить код в песочнице,то всё работает, а если в консоле, то выдаёт VM406:3 Uncaught TypeError: Cannot read property 'getAttribute' of null https://jsfiddle.net/t4qt8bc0/
0 votes1 answer -
Получение большой картинки через onclick
В общем я не нашёл готового решения для своей галереи. Что нахожу, либо не совсем для меня подходит, либо не могу адаптировать нормально, либо она не рабочая. Хочу сам делать. Что я имею: Вот карусель взял такую http://flowplayer.org/tools/demos/scrollable/index.html Её я поставил на сайт, теперь хочу, чтобы при клике на миникартинку выводился её большой брат в центр. На джавасрипт я написал такую вот функцию: function show_img(src) { document.getElementbyId("big_img").src=src; } И вот в миникартинки я вставляю этот id вот так: <div> <img id="big_img" src="bigimg/1.jpg" onclick="show_img();"/> <img id="big_img" src="bigimg/2.jpg" onclick="show_…
0 votes1 answer